CONGRESSMAN LAWLER DENOUNCES THREATS MADE AGAINST HUDSON VALLEY'S JEWISH COMMUNITIES

Congressman Lawler released the following statement after news of a potential "National Day of Hate" made headlines across the country.

 

"I am deeply disturbed by reports of a 'National Day of Hate' by extremist groups targeting our Jewish communities here in the Hudson Valley. Hate of any kind has no place in the Hudson Valley or in our country," said Congressman Lawler. "I’m proud to represent one of the largest Jewish populations in the country here in New York’s 17th District and to have spent much time meeting with Jewish business owners and school administrators just in the past 24 hours alone. I will never waver in my support of our Jewish community and ensuring the Hudson Valley is a safe place to live, work, and raise a family."
